Caro hires Dave Lester as new varsity boys basketball head coach
SAGINAW, Mich. (WNEM) - There’s a new man in charge at Caro. Today it was announced that Dave Lester will be the new head coach of the Tigers varsity boys basketball team. He has over 20 years of coaching experience and takes over a Caro squad that 13-10 overall last season.
